33060003 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 44080008. Its totient is φ = 22040000.
The previous prime is 33059989. The next prime is 33060017. The reversal of 33060003 is 30006033.
It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es.
It is an interprime number because it is at equal distance from previous prime (33059989) and next prime (33060017).
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 33060003 - 29 = 33059491 is a prime.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(33060023)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 5509998 + ... + 5510003.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(11020002).
Almost surely, 233060003 is an apocalyptic number.
33060003 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(11020005).
33060003 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
33060003 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 11020004.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 162, while the sum is 15.
The square root of 33060003 is about 5749.7828654654. The cubic root of 33060003 is about 320.9477210307.
Adding to 33060003 its reverse (30006033), we get a palindrome (63066036).
The spelling of 33060003 in words is "thirty-three million, sixty thousand, three".
